Features
Tristate
750KHz to 800MHz frequency range
<5.0 ps RMS Jitter over 12kHz to 20MHz
APR to ± 150 ppm
Applications
Optical Networking, SONET / SDH
10 Gigabit Ethernet
Broadband Access

Parameter Specification
Shock 1000 Gs, 0.35ms, ½ sine wave, 3 shocks in each plane
Humidity Resistant to 85 ºR.H. at 85 ºC
Vibration 10-2000 Hz of 0.06” d.a. or 20 Gs, whichever is less
Leak MIL STD 883, Method 1014, Condition A1 and C1
Case Ceramic with hermetic resistance-welded metal lid
Pads Solderable gold over nickel
Marking Epoxy ink or laser engraved
Resistance to Solvents MIL STD 202, Method 215
